The rapid advancement of artificial intelligence is profoundly altering the landscape of software engineering. Developers are now leveraging platforms powered by AI to optimize tedious tasks such as code generation and quality assurance . This transition towards AI-assisted development offers increased speed, reduced defects, and allows engineers to concentrate on innovative design and architecture. Furthermore , AI is facilitating the rise of self-healing software systems that can learn and resolve issues in dynamically, greatly improving software performance.
Agentic AI: The Future of Computing and Development
Arising as a transformative influence in technology, agentic AI represents a significant shift from traditional computing models. Such AI possess the ability to simply perform tasks but also to independently structure and handle unforeseen situations. This feature promises to alter software engineering processes, encouraging a future where AI helps developers in creating more advanced programs with greater productivity. Finally, agentic AI has the chance to profoundly impact the landscape of software creation.
Software Engineering Assistants: Automating Difficult Tasks
The rise of AI-powered coding assistants represents a significant shift in how software are built. These platforms leverage cutting-edge machine learning to handle a variety of demanding tasks, from writing code snippets and detecting bugs to automating build processes. This enables engineers to focus on critical planning decisions and creativity, eventually leading to greater output and accelerated time-to-market.
The Rise of Agentic AI in Software Development
The increasing landscape of software development is experiencing a substantial shift with the introduction of agentic AI. These sophisticated AI AI platforms – unlike traditional tools – possess the potential to autonomously plan, perform and address intricate coding tasks. This represents a fundamental transformation from simply assisting developers to genuinely enhancing their efficiency and enabling the construction of sophisticated software at an remarkable pace. It’s prepared to revolutionize how we handle software engineering moving forward.
Computing's Next Horizon: Machine Learning-Based Application Design
A quick advances in AI are revolutionizing the world of software engineering. Formerly a time-consuming procedure, building software is now witnessing a fundamental alteration with the arrival of AI-driven systems. Such breakthroughs offer to automate routine processes, boost programmer's efficiency, and potentially facilitate the creation of more and complex applications before ever conceived.
AI Agents: Transforming the Landscape of Application Engineering
The emergence of automated systems is fundamentally altering the field of software engineering. These advanced systems promise to streamline numerous activities, from code generation to design and deployment . Engineers can now concentrate their attention on complex challenges, whereas the systems handle routine work. This shift is fostering a new era of innovation and potentially minimizing the dependence on manual workflows. Next-generation software development is expected to be increasingly influenced by the capabilities of these new technologies .
- Upsides include:
- Improved output
- Minimized expenses
- Quicker development cycles
- Challenges to consider:
- Responsible implications
- Security risks
- Adoption phase